What this typically includes

Case review, defending the criminal charge and/or the protective-order petition, negotiation with the prosecutor, and representation at hearings. Court costs, any required classes or counseling, and a separate trial fee are usually billed on top.

College Station, TX Officer-discretion arrest state

Texas leaves a domestic violence arrest to the responding officer’s discretion, so whether an arrest is made when police respond depends on the circumstances and the officer’s judgment.

Domestic violence attorneys in Texas usually charge a flat fee to defend a misdemeanor charge or a protective order and bill hourly for felonies or trials. Texas also sets the protective-order rules and any firearm, sentencing, and no-contact consequences, and arrest policies change, so confirm the current rule locally. Victims can often obtain a protective order for free with legal-aid help.

What affects domestic violence lawyer fees in College Station

In College Station, the cost of living sits at 91% of the U.S. average — both of which shape what local attorneys charge. Beyond location, these factors move domestic violence lawyer fees:

  • Charge severity — A felony carries far more exposure and cost than a misdemeanor.
  • Criminal case vs. protective order — A criminal charge, a civil restraining order, or both each add work.
  • Trial vs. plea — A case taken to trial costs much more than one resolved by plea or dismissal.
  • Prior offenses & order violations — Repeat charges or violating a no-contact order raise the stakes and the fee.
  • Attorney experience — Specialists and former prosecutors command higher fees.
  • Jurisdiction — State arrest, protective-order, and sentencing laws shape the work involved.
